Low alveolar PO2 can be caused by one of two mechanisms. One of them is that the inspired air has low oxygen content. What is the other reason?a) Hypoventilation b) Low hematocrit c) High altitude d) Low hemoglobin concentration.

Respuesta :

Answer:

a. Hypoventilation

Explanation:

Hypoventilation

(Hypo means below)

It's poor gas exchange caused by low ventilation that results in accumulation of carbon dioxide (hypercapnia) and respiratory acidosis.

Another term for Hypoventilation is respiratory depression
